Central Bank of Tunisia keeps interest rate at 8 percent

TUNIS-SABA
The Central Bank of Tunisia kept its benchmark interest rate unchanged at eight percent and indicated that borrowing costs were consistent with inflation expectations.
The bank said in a statement after its board meeting yesterday, Saturday, that inflation would average seven percent this year before falling to 6.2 percent in 2025.
